211
212 /* --- @au_fetch@ --- *
213 *
214 * Arguments: @au_sample *s@ = sample pointer
215 *
216 * Returns: A pointer to the audio data for the sample.
217 *
218 * Use: Fetches a sample, and decodes it, if necessary. The decoded
219 * sample data is left with an outstanding reference to it, so
220 * it won't be freed. This is used internally by @au_queue@,
221 * before passing the fetched sample data to the system-specific
222 * layer for playback. It can also be used to lock sample data
223 * in memory (e.g., for the `abort' error message), or (by
224 * freeing it immediately afterwards) to prefetch a sample which
225 * will be used soon, to reduce the latency before the sample is
226 * heard.
227 */
228
229 au_data *au_fetch(au_sample *s)
230 {
231 dstr d = DSTR_INIT;
232 struct stat st;
233 const char *fn;
234 size_t n;
235 ssize_t r;
236 au_data *a;
237 int fd;
238
239 /* --- If we already have the sample data --- *
240 *
241 * If it's currently languishing in the spare bin, rescue it. If this
242 * doesn't work, we can release the audio lock, because nothing else messes
243 * with the spare list.
244 */
245
246 ausys_lock();
247 a = s->a;
248 if (a) {
249 if (!a->ref) {
250 assert(a->next);
251 a->prev->next = a->next;
252 a->next->prev = a->prev;
253 a->next = a->prev = 0;
254 }
255 a->ref++;
256 T( trace(T_AU, "au: reusing sample `%s'", SYM_NAME(s)); )
257 ausys_unlock();
258 return (a);
259 }
260 ausys_unlock();
261
262 /* --- Read the file --- *
263 *
264 * Buffered I/O will just involve more copying.
265 */
266
267 T( trace(T_AU, "au: fetching sample `%s'", SYM_NAME(s)); )
268 fn = filename(SYM_NAME(s));
269 if ((fd = open(fn, O_RDONLY)) < 0) {
270 err_report(ERR_AUDIO, ERRAU_OPEN, errno,
271 "couldn't open sample `%s': %s", fn, strerror(errno));
272 goto fail_0;
273 }
274 if (fstat(fd, &st)) {
275 err_report(ERR_AUDIO, ERRAU_OPEN, errno,
276 "couldn't fstat `%s': %s", fn, strerror(errno));
277 goto fail_1;
278 }
279 n = st.st_size + 1;
280 if (n < 4096)
281 n = 4096;
282 for (;;) {
283 dstr_ensure(&d, n);
284 again:
285 if ((r = read(fd, d.buf + d.len, n)) < 0) {
286 if (errno == EWOULDBLOCK || errno == EAGAIN || errno == EINTR)
287 goto again;
288 err_report(ERR_AUDIO, ERRAU_OPEN, errno,
289 "couldn't read `%s': %s", fn, strerror(errno));
290 goto fail_1;
291 }
292 if (!r)
293 break;
294 d.len += r;
295 n -= r;
296 if (!n)
297 n = d.len;
298 }
299 close(fd);
300
301 /* --- Convert it into internal form --- */
302
303 if ((a = ausys_decode(s, d.buf, d.len)) == 0)
304 goto fail_0;
305 au_sz += a->sz;
306 a->ref = 1;
307 a->next = a->prev = 0;
308 a->s = s;
309 s->a = a;
310
311 /* --- Done --- */
312
313 ausys_lock();
314 prune();
315 ausys_unlock();
316 goto done;
317 done:
318 dstr_destroy(&d);
319 return (a);
320
321 /* --- Tidy up after botched file I/O --- */
322
323 fail_1:
324 close(fd);
325 fail_0:
326 dstr_destroy(&d);
327 return (0);
